1516 W CARROLL AVE ADAPTIVE REUSE

The warehouse building has seen many iterations - and this renovation project in collaboration with Bureau Gemmell turns the existing structure into an expanded two-story building making way for new tenants and programs. The project includes a restaurant along the streetside, a café on the first floor, new innovation and test kitchens, private dining space, office space, and event space as well as a fully functioning rooftop farm.

Adding a second story to most of the building, the project expanded the existing masonry building to house all of the new uses. Guided by honest expression of the multiple years of construction and a desire to see and interact with the raw materials - the project keeps exposed many of the architectural and structural elements to become features in the many spaces.

The project also includes new vertical circulation elements, new elevator, three rooftop greenhouses, and modernization of building systems and windows.
